9) A flat bottomed barge is 30 feet wide, 75 feet long, and 16.5 feet high. How many cubic feet of water does it displace when
there is 3 feet of barge above the waterline as it is used to transport goods on the Mississippi river?
10) What is the total weight of the barge and cargo for problem 9?
11) What is the cargo weight on the barge if the barge weighs 150 tons for problem 9?
